More compatibility for zshrc

This commit is contained in:
Stefan Ritter 2009-07-23 10:25:16 +02:00
parent 63bfd2a0ab
commit 8915984412

65
zshrc
View file

@ -1,64 +1,51 @@
PTIME=%{$(echo -n '\e[0;40;35m')%}%T
PUSER=%{$(echo -n '\e[0;40;37m')%}%n
PUSER=%{$(echo -n '\e[0;37m')%}%n
PATKI=%{$(echo -n '\e[1;37m')%}@
PHOST=%{$(echo -n '\e[1;32m')%}%m
PDOPP=%{$(echo -n '\e[1;37m')%}:
PPATH=%{$(echo -n '\e[1;32m')%}%~
PCOMM=%{$(echo -n '\e[0;37m')%}
PROMPT="$PUSER$PATKI$PHOST$PDOPP$PPATH$PCOMM"
PROMPT="$PUSER$PATKI$PHOST$PDOPP$PPATH$PCOMM "
export PATH=/bin:/usr/bin:/sbin:/usr/sbin:/usr/local/bin:/usr/games
export DEBEMAIL=xeno@thehappy.de
export DEBFULLNAME="Stefan Ritter"
# Set terminal title dynamic
case $TERM in
rxvt*)
precmd () {print -Pn "\e]0;%n@%m: %~\a"}
;;
esac
HISTSIZE=1000
SAVEHIST=1000
HISTFILE=~/.zsh_history
PATH=~/bin:$PATH
autoload -U compinit; compinit
autoload zmv
alias ls="ls --color=auto"
alias l="ls -laX"
alias c="clear && fortune"
alias cp="cp -v"
alias l="ls -la"
alias mkdir="mkdir -p"
alias grep="grep --color=auto"
alias g="gvim"
alias rmrf="rm -rf"
alias v="vim"
alias mu='mutt -F .muttrc'
alias mu2='mutt -F .muttrc2'
alias a='acpi'
alias gitserv="git daemon --verbose --reuseaddr --base-path=. --export-all ./.git"
alias iso="genisoimage -l -J -R -o cd.iso"
alias m="mocp"
alias mp="mplayer"
alias n='newsbeuter'
alias r="rdesktop-vrdp -k de -K localhost"
alias s="screen -r -d"
alias t="tmux a"
alias tmux='tmux -u'
alias vbm="VBoxManage"
alias w="wicd-client -n"
alias agu="sudo aptitude update"
alias agdu="sudo aptitude dist-upgrade"
alias acs="aptitude search"
alias agi="sudo aptitude install"
alias purge="sudo apt-get --purge autoremove"
alias c="clear && fortune"
alias s="screen -r -d"
alias df="df -m"
alias iso="genisoimage -l -J -R -o cd.iso"
alias w="wicd-client -n"
alias gitlog="git log --pretty=oneline --abbrev-commit"
alias x="xine"
alias m="mocp"
alias mp="mplayer"
alias p="ping"
alias rmrf="rm -rf"
alias vbm="VBoxManage"
alias r='rdesktop-vrdp -k de -K localhost'
alias gitserv='git daemon --verbose --reuseaddr --base-path=. --export-all ./.git'
alias mud='telnet bl.mud.at 5678'
alias mu='mutt -F .muttrc'
alias mu2='mutt -F .muttrc2'
alias n='newsbeuter'
alias a='acpi'
alias tmux='tmux -u'
alias t='tmux a'
alias svn-uscan='uscan --verbose --force-download --rename --repack --destdir=../tarballs'
alias svn-bp='svn-buildpackage --svn-builder=pdebuild --svn-ignore-new'
@ -93,3 +80,9 @@ md() {
mkdir $1
cd $1
}
case $TERM in
rxvt*)
precmd () {print -Pn "\e]0;%n@%m: %~\a"}
;;
esac